Key Differences
In short — Core i5-13500 outperforms the cheaper Core i3-10300 on the selected game parameters. However, the worse performing Core i3-10300 is a better bang for your buck. The better performing Core i5-13500 is 979 days newer than the cheaper Core i3-10300.
Advantages of Intel Core i3-10300
- Up to 71% cheaper than Core i5-13500 - CA$144.99 vs CA$500.53
- Up to 69% better value when playing Elden Ring than Core i5-13500 - CA$1.18 vs CA$3.76 per FPS
Advantages of Intel Core i5-13500
- Performs up to 8% better in Elden Ring than Core i3-10300 - 133 vs 123 FPS
- Can execute more multi-threaded tasks simultaneously than Intel Core i3-10300 - 20 vs 8 threads

Intel Core i3-10300 | vs | Intel Core i5-13500 |
---|---|---|
Apr 30th, 2020 | Release Date | Jan 4th, 2023 |
Core i3 | Collection | Core i5 |
Comet Lake | Codename | Raptor Lake |
Intel Socket 1200 | Socket | Intel Socket 1700 |
Desktop | Segment | Desktop |
4 | Cores | 14 |
8 | Threads | 20 |
3.7 GHz | Base Clock Speed | 2.5 GHz |
4.4 GHz | Turbo Clock Speed | 4.8 GHz |
65 W | TDP | 65 W |
14 nm | Process Size | 10 nm |
37.0x | Multiplier | 25.0x |
UHD Graphics 630 | Integrated Graphics | UHD Graphics 770 |
No | Overclockable | No |
